Flow LEDs
=============
In this kit is equipped with a WS2812 RGB 8 LEDs Strip, which can display colorful colors and each LED can be controlled independently.
Here, a tilt switch is used to control the flow direction of LED on the WS2812 Strip.

How it works?
----------------
.. code-block:: arduino
#include
Adafruit_NeoPixel pixels(NUMPIXELS, PIN, NEO_GRB + NEO_KHZ800);
Import the ``Adafruit_NeoPixel.h`` library and create a object ``pixel`` to control WS2812.
The three parameters ``NUMPIXELS``, ``PIN``, ``NEO_GRB + NEO_KHZ800`` are used to declare the number of LED pixels, pin number and Pixel type flags.
.. note::
To use this library, open the **Library Manager** in the Arduino IDE and install it from there.
**Sketch** -> **Include Library** -> **Manager Libraries**
.. image:: img/neopixel.png
.. code-block:: arduino
pixels.begin()
This statement is used to initialize the NeoPixel strip object.
.. code-block:: arduino
if (ledIndex < 0) {
ledIndex = NUMPIXELS-1;
}
else if (ledIndex >= NUMPIXELS) {
ledIndex = 0;
}
Limit the value of ``ledIndex`` to 0 to ``NUMPIXELS``. When it is greater than this range, ``ledIndex`` is re-assigned to 0. When it is less than this range, ledIndex is re-assigned to ``NUMPIXELS-1``.
.. code-block:: arduino
pixels.clear()
This statement set pixel colors to 0 (off).
.. code-block:: arduino
pixels.setPixelColor(ledIndex, pixels.Color(100, 50, 0))
This statement is used to set the color of the WS2812 Strip, the first parameter refers to the serial number of the WS2812 Strip, and the second parameter represents the color.
.. code-block:: arduino
pixels.show()
Show the effect on WS2812 Strip.
